Southern soul-pop singer Parson James returns today with an emotionally charged breakup ballad titled "Only You", which is out now via RCA Records. Watch the lyric video HERE. "Only You" tells the tale of the ups and downs of heartbreak and healing, the young South Carolina born artist explains. "I wrote this song almost immediately after a breakup with my partner of nearly 3 years. I left NYC and went straight to LA thinking that an escape was the best way to get over something as painful as what I was dealing with. LA is a lonely place. Quite isolating. The second I started feeling that, I thought I'd made a bad decision. I thought there is no one out there that will love me because I'm not worthy of being loved. So even though he cheated, or I cheated in retaliation and the situation became volatile, I should suck it up and just deal with it because it's only you that will love me. A few months passed and I regained my confidence and dissected the relationship and realized, I don't think I was singing to him. I was singing to the part of myself that I lost while in that relationship. So this song to me now, is about finding your way back to the part of you that you lost. Finding a way to love yourself as much as you want to be loved."
"Only You" is the first taste of what's to come from Parson in 2018, since the release of his sizzling summer banger, "If You're Hearing This," which was produced by Anthony Maniscalco (Hook N Sling) and Steven Solomon, and in collaboration with Betty Who. Later this month, artist and activist Parson James will also be presenting SugarCube, a uniquely immersive events program to be launched on November 29 at PUBLIC ARTS, the basement club of Ian Schrager's new downtown hotel, PUBLIC. SugarCube will be a uniquely immersive night of fun featuring a sneak peak of his soon-to-be-released album. Parson will bring with him a slew of talented friends for a night of pop-fueled gaiety and night-long naughtiness.
